About Michelle Backman

📖 Summary

Michelle Marie Bachmann is a former United States Representative who served Minnesota's 6th congressional district from 2007 to 2015. A prominent figure in conservative politics, Bachmann made a name for herself as a staunch advocate for limited government, lower taxes, and traditional family values. Her vocal opposition to the Affordable Care Act, also known as Obamacare, and her unwavering support for conservative causes earned her a reputation as a powerful and polarizing figure in American politics.

Born on April 6, 1956, in Waterloo, Iowa, Bachmann was raised in a family of staunch Democrats. However, she would come to embrace conservative beliefs and pursue a career in politics, earning a law degree from Oral Roberts University. She also worked as a federal tax litigation attorney for the Internal Revenue Service before entering public service.

In 2000, Bachmann was elected to the Minnesota State Senate, where she quickly gained attention for her advocacy of conservative principles and her willingness to take on the political establishment. In 2006, she successfully ran for the U.S. House of Representatives, where she would serve for four terms. During her time in Congress, Bachmann was a vocal critic of President Barack Obama and his policies, particularly the Affordable Care Act. She also gained national attention for her bid for the Republican presidential nomination in 2012, where she emerged as a leading figure in the Tea Party movement and garnered significant support from conservative voters.

What is Michele Bachmann famous for?

From 2007 to 2015, Bachmann represented Minnesota's 6th congressional district, which included the northernmost and eastern suburbs of the Twin Cities and St. Cloud. She became the first Republican woman from Minnesota to be elected to the House of Representatives.
